Complete the sentence below by filling in the blank with the appropriate word to form a standard English fixed collocation.
Answer:Despite the press secretary's persistent efforts to 【curry】 favor with the independent journalists, the media remained critical of the administration's policy reversal.
Answer
curry
The standard fixed English idiom is 'to curry favor with', which specifically means to attempt to gain advantage or favor through deliberate ingratiation or flattery.
